A Guide to Driving from Auburn to Aberdeen in Washington

Are you planning a road trip to Aberdeen from Auburn, Washington? If so, you may be wondering how long it will take you to get there. The answer depends on a few factors, such as which route you take and the time of day you travel. In this blog post, we'll provide you with all the information you need to plan your trip, including the fastest and slowest routes, distance, and expected travel times.

The Fastest and Slowest Routes

There are two main routes to get from Auburn to Aberdeen:

  • Route 1: Take I-5 South to Olympia, then US-101 West to Aberdeen.
  • Route 2: Take WA-167 South to WA-512 West, then I-5 South to US-101 West to Aberdeen.

Route 1 is the shortest and quickest route, with a distance of approximately 93 miles and a driving time of 1 hour 45 minutes. However, this route can get very congested during rush hour, so if you're traveling during peak traffic times, you may want to consider taking Route 2. This route is slightly longer, with a distance of approximately 107 miles, but it may be faster during rush hour.

Travel Time Based on Traffic Patterns

If you're wondering how long it will take you to get to Aberdeen based on traffic patterns, here's what you can expect:

  • Off-Peak: During off-peak hours (i.e., outside of rush hour), you can expect to travel Route 1 in about 1 hour 30 minutes and Route 2 in about 2 hours.
  • Rush Hour: During rush hour (i.e., between 7-9 a.m. and 4-6 p.m. on weekdays), you can expect to travel Route 1 in about 2 hours and Route 2 in about 2 hours 30 minutes.

It's important to note that these travel times are just estimates and can vary depending on the day and time of your trip.

Conclusion

When it comes to driving from Auburn to Aberdeen, there are a few different routes you can take, each with its own advantages and disadvantages. If you're looking for the quickest option and are traveling during off-peak hours, we recommend Route 1. However, if you're traveling during rush hour, it may be faster to take Route 2. Overall, you can expect to travel anywhere from 1 hour 30 minutes to 2 hours 30 minutes, depending on which route and time of day you choose.
